A TYPICAL DAY MAY INVOLVE:
- To plan, co-ordinate, supervise and report upon the work activities of the team, providing effective communication, leadership, motivation, training and development.
- Maintain system integrity, Stock Control, Goods Receipt / Despatch Processes, Reverse Logistics and KPI reporting as per the agreed procedures.
- Ensuring compliance of HMRC requirements, engagement with business partners and customers to promote best in class.
- To monitor and maintain HMRC requirements and ensure they are met in full and implement change as required.
- Work closely with the operations management team to ensure the correct use of systems in place to maintain a strict and accurate stock profile.
THIS ROLE WOULD SUIT PEOPLE WHO:
- Good understanding of HMRC requirements.
- Experience managing a team in a Warehouse setting (specifically a stock/inventory team).
- Excellent knowledge of WMS, host systems and computer systems is required.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
